The Council for Entrepreneurial Development (CED), a private, nonprofit organization that promotes entrepreneurial efforts in North Carolina named EA one of the winners for the second annual North Carolina Companies to Watch awards.

This award honors growth-stage companies that demonstrate high performance in the marketplace, but also exhibit innovative products and a dynamic workplace culture.

North Carolina Companies to Watch focus on second-stage entrepreneurs - companies between 5-99 employees and $1-50 million in annual revenue.

This sector of companies represents 9.6% of all companies in NC, but an astounding 36.2% of all jobs in the state. Since 2009 EA has doubled its head count and revenue and has continued to be a leader in its field.

Karen Michailo, Senior Director of Marketing stated, “Quality customer service is at the core of EA’s success. In a 2010 survey 94% of respondents rated their overall satisfaction as high. The same percentage planned to continue to do business with EA and, 100% of the respondents would recommend EA to a colleague.”

Michailo continued, “Since 2006 through the present EA has a customer retention rate of 85%, which is outstanding for a project-based organization.”

EA was selected from 190 nominees statewide and will be honored at a awards ceremony on Wednesday, September 21, 2011.
